flex编译文件时提示:/usr/bin/ld: cannot find -lfl 或者是 /usr/bin/ld: cannot find -ll 系统缺少 libfl.a文件。 先跑 find / -name libfl.a 这个命令看看系统有没有这个库文件。 没有的话,centos 执行下面命令 yum search flex 查找对应的应用。 其他linux系统同理,查找 flex 相关的程序。 flex-devel.i686 : Libraries for flex scanner generator flex-devel.x86_64 : Libraries for flex scanner generator 安装对应的 devel 程序即可。安装完成后,再跑一次 find / -name libfl.a
- 本文作者: royalchen
- 本文链接: http://www.royalchen.com/2017/08/08/usrbinld-cannot-find-lfl-解决办法/
- 版权声明: 本博客所有文章除特别声明外,均采用 MIT 许可协议。转载请注明出处!